The TV when bought in October 2008 appears to have the latest firmware..fixing the previous blurring issues and HDMI handshaking problems reported earlier in the year.
-
The backlights actually start to buzz if you select a backlight level other than 10 (only when a scene goes black). The built in sound is terrible. Hardly any base reproduction. 100hz motion plus is, as usual with most 100hz scanning fads, useless and adds an artificial video effect to most interlaced and progressive sources.
Does not know which HDMI is active. So if you turn on your Blu ray player on HDMI 2 and you are currently on HDMI 1 with no signal present then the TV will stay on HDMI 1 waiting for a signal. Annoying.
The backlights heat up the TV. So, when there is a very dark scene or you turn off the tv, you can hear the metal components inside it contracting and clicking.
The menus are nice but they have appear to have been updated on models in the states (akin to the menus seen on the BD-P1500 and series 7 tv.

Connected my HD PC via HDMI at 1920x1080 and was surprised that the image is squashed so you end up with a black border all around the screen/screen not usable.This is down to overscanning. Best to use a normal PC VGA lead. The quality is excellent anyway.

Sound quality is tinny and lacks bass, but I have found that this is common with all thin cabinet TVs such as this, I suppose you can only put small speakers into such small spaces. I have a good quality surround sound system and that makes all the difference when watching Hi Def movies. I was also disappointed that the optical out on this TV only gives you two channel stereo and not the 5.1 surround sound that I was expecting. This means that at the back of my TV, I have several extra optical cables to connect my Blu-ray / Xbox etc to my surround sound amplifier (having said this, according to the manual the HDMI out on this TV will give you Dolby True-HD surround sound - its just a pitty my amp doesn't support HDMI)
